lCenter Channel Speaker
The center channel satellite should be placed on top and close to the front edge of the video source.
lSubwoofer
The level of bass response output from the subwoofer may vary when placed at different positions in the room. By placing the subwoofer at a corner of two walls, it will result the most bass output, while placing it near only one wall will decrease its performance. Since bass sound is omnidirectional, the subwoofer can be placed in a out of sight corner.
